1 / 9

Windows Mobile “ Mecanismul de dezvoltare si de integrare de aplicatii ”

Windows Mobile “ Mecanismul de dezvoltare si de integrare de aplicatii ”. Coordonator: Conf.Dr.Ing.Stefan Stancescu. Masterand IISC: Ing . Mihai Sbircea. 2011. Windows Mobile OS. Oare ce se ascunde in spatele interfetei ???. Cuprins. Introducere

truong
Download Presentation

Windows Mobile “ Mecanismul de dezvoltare si de integrare de aplicatii ”

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. Windows Mobile“Mecanismul de dezvoltaresi de integrare de aplicatii” Coordonator: Conf.Dr.Ing.Stefan Stancescu MasterandIISC: Ing. Mihai Sbircea 2011

  2. Windows Mobile OS • Oarece se ascunde in spateleinterfetei???

  3. Cuprins • Introducere • Abordarea hardware a dispozitivelor mobile • Componente Software specificedispozitivelor mobile • Concluzii • Bibliografie

  4. Introducere • Windows Mobile este un sistem de operare mobildezvoltat de catrecompaniaMicrosoft , care reprezinta o solutiepentrudispozitivele mobile precum : smartphone-uri, dispozitivehandheld, PDA • Versiuneaactualaestenumita "Windows Mobile 7". AceastaestebazatapeWindows CE 5.2 kernelsiofera o suita de aplicatii de bazadezvoltateutilizand Microsoft WindowsAPI. Acestaeste un concept utilizatpentru a aveaaplicatiioarecumsimilare cu desktop-ulversiunilor de Windows • Initial Windows Mobile apare sub denumirea de Pocket PC 2000, celemaimultedispozitivevenindinsotite de un stylus , care estefolositpentruintroducereacomenzilorprinatingereaecranuluidispozitivului. 

  5. Abordare Hardware a dispozitivelor mobile • Prin Windows Mobile Microsoft intentioneaza sa lanseze un sistem de operare (OS) care poate rula pe o multitudine de platforme hardware. In prezent exista patru familii de nuclee de procesoare suportate: ARM, MIPS, SH4 si x86 (Microsoft 1). Dintre acestea, ARM este cel mai des utilizat in electronice de consum cum ar fi telefoanele inteligente, PDA-uri si dispozitive de navigatie. • Memoria Flash este utilizatapescaralargapentrustocarea de date non volatile.Existadouatipuri principale de memorie flash, NOR si NAND. • Memoria RAM in dispozitivele WM poatecontinediferitetipuri de date care pot avearelevanta in diferitecazuri. Deoarecedispozitivele moderne pot aveasute de MB de RAM, este esential sa se cunoascaunde este stocatainformatiarelevanta. In versiunile WM anterioareversiunii 6.0 un proces are o adresavirtuala de spatiu de 32 MB

  6. Componente Software • In unele dispozitive WM bootloaderul poate fi folosit ca un instrument de obtinere a unei imagini a memoriei fizice intr-un dispozitiv mobil. Unele bootloadere detin deja facilitati in aceasta privinta, uneori fiind blocate de un mecanism de securitate cum ar fi o parola sau inserarea unui card de memorie special • Heap-ul reprezinta o portiune de memorie rezervata unei aplicatii pentru a aloca si dezaloca memorie per-byte • Software-ul care manageriaza zona heap va incerca sa mentinaaceasta zona cat mai curataposibil. Cand N bytes suntsolicitatiprinintermediulfunctiei “malloc(N)” , managerulHeap va incerca sa gaseasca un block (sau mai multeblocuri continue) capabil sa mentinacei N bytes • ActiveSync • Active DirecotryUsers and Computers Enablement Access

  7. Concluzii • Evolutiatehnologiei a atins cote ridicate in ultimuldeceniu. Aceasta s-a exprimatatat in termeni de software cat si in termeni hardware • Domeniultelefoniei si al dispozitivelor mobile a cunoscut de asemeneamodificaricolosale, atatdinpunct de vedere al vanzarilor dar si al noilorfacilitati incluse intr-un dispozitiv care poate fi usorpurtat in buzunar. Deja nu mai vorbimdespre simple telefoane mobile care permit doarfunctia de comunicare, ci vorbimdespretelefoaneinteligente, PDA-uri, Touchpad-uri care ruleazasisteme de operare moderne capabile de aproapeaceleasitaskuri ca si un calculator desktop. • Lucrarea de fataprezintasistemul de operare Windows Mobile descompus in elementecontructive software si hardware, cuscopul de a obtineinformatiidespreutilizatoriiacestora

  8. Windows Mobile Links • http://techdude.co.uk/ • http://www.youtube.com/watch?v=P5VQPtfOsgc • http://www.engadget.com/2010/02/15/windows-phone-7-series-hands-on-and-impressions/ • http://www.rgbfilter.com/?p=9013

  9. Bibliografie • [1] "Windows Mobile advanced forensics", C. Klaver, Netherlands Forensic Institute, Dept. Digital Technology and Biometrics, Digital Technology Group, Postbus 24044,2490 AA Den Haag, The Netherlands • [2] "Introduction to Windows Mobile Forensics", Eoghan Casey , Michael Bann , John Doyle, Johns Hopkins University, Information Security Institute, Baltimore, MD 21218, USA • [3] "Windows mobile advanced forensics: An alternative to existing tools", Frederick Rehault, Institut de RechercheCriminelle de la Gendarmerie Nationale • [4] “Performance Issues in Mobile Computing and Communications:Flash Memories” , KimmoRaatikainen

More Related